Take that first step

We are in a new year now…so why not start off with a positive change in your life? I learned long ago you can approach things in two ways. You can find reasons not to do something or you can find reasons to get things done. It is better to be the type of person who finds reasons to make things happen. There are enough distractions and conflicts in everyday life so don’t fall into a pattern where you think you don’t have control of your life or schedule.

Continuing education or certifications is always a good start if that is your goal. Go ahead and schedule a class early in the year. Don’t wait and see how things are going to work out after the first quarter. Before you know it you will be at the end of the year.

Want to read the latest business books, news, or a good biography but struggle with time? Try the world of digital books and podcasts. If you travel in your job or have long commutes this is a brilliant way to pass the time while being entertained or learning from the experience of others.

One of the complaints I hear a lot is that I can’t eat healthy or exercise since I work long hours and travel. I know it is a struggle but not impossible. I’ve been in the long hours and travel category for many years and found the best way to solve this problem is simple - just change your habits. At dinner order water to drink, salad to eat, a light entrée, and skip the dessert. As for exercise, make it the first thing you do when you return from work. Change into your workout clothes and then head to the gym. Most hotels have a fitness center and at a minimum you can do a light 20 minute walk after dinner. Doing this will benefit you in many ways. It will make you healthier, reduce stress, and give you more energy during the day.

Have some good ideas at work or you want to pitch an idea to a potential buyer If you are ready and feel strong about it then make a call and schedule that meeting. Go into the meeting describing the value of the idea, benefits for them, and how you can make it happen.

All you have to do is take that first step.
